A free community event is set to take place on Tuesday 23 September at Banwen Community Centre, offering a fun and engaging day out for local residents and families while highlighting the wide range of adult learning opportunities available through the Dove Workshop.
Running from 10am to 3pm, the event is a collaborative effort between Dove Workshop, Adult Learning Wales, Powys Neath Port Talbot Adult Learning and NPTC Group of Colleges. It aims to showcase the variety of courses on offer and give attendees the chance to try out activities through hands-on tasters.
Activities on the day will include tasters in:
- Art
- Pyrography
- Digital skills
- Photography
- British Sign Language (BSL)
- Welsh love spoon carving
- Numeracy and literacy
As well as exploring what’s on offer for adults, families are encouraged to come along and enjoy free refreshments, an ice cream van, and children’s activities including face painting.
Kathryn Dunstan, who is the Assistant Principal: Commercial at NPTC Group of Colleges said: “This event is a fantastic opportunity for anyone thinking about taking up a new hobby, building their skills, or returning to learning. There’s something for everyone, and it’s a great chance to meet the tutors, ask questions, and try something new in a relaxed and welcoming setting.”
The event is completely free to attend, and no booking is required.
